Bona Lighthouse is a lighthouse[1]. It is known by 4 alternative names across languages and contexts.[2]

- Bona Lighthouse is located in Highland[3].
- Bona Lighthouse is located in Inverness and Bona[4].
- Bona Lighthouse is in the country of United Kingdom[5].
- Bona Lighthouse is on the body of water Caledonian Canal[6].
- Bona Lighthouse is on the body of water Loch Ness[7].
- Bona Lighthouse is on the body of water Bona Narrows[8].

- Bona Lighthouse's architect is recorded as Thomas Telford[10].
- Bona Lighthouse is part of Caledonian Canal[11].

- Bona Lighthouse's heritage designation is recorded as category B listed building[15].
- Bona Lighthouse's associated electoral district is recorded as Inverness, Skye and West Ross-shire[16].
- Bona Lighthouse's historic county is recorded as Inverness-shire[17].
